How Our Floor Water Damage Restoration Process Works
Our team follows a strict process to ensure efficient and effective Floor Water Damage Restoration. We understand that every minute counts, and proper procedures are crucial to preventing further damage. We’ll extract water within the first hour to prevent mold growth and structural issues. Our technicians use state-of-the-art equ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and desiccant dehumidifiers, to ensure thorough drying and moisture removal.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
We’ll con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source and extent of the water damage. Our technicians will assess the affected area, taking note of any structural damage, water flow, and potential safety hazards. We’ll identify the root cause to prevent future occurrences. Our team will document everything for insurance purposes.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use truck-mounted extractors to remove standing water from the affected area. Our technicians will also use wet vacuums and pumps to extract water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ials. We’ll extract water within the first hour to prevent mold growth and structural issues. Our equipment is designed for efficiency.
Step 3: Drying and Moisture Removal
We’ll use desiccant d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ected area. Our technicians will monitor moisture levels to ensure complete drying. We’ll dry the area thoroughly to prevent mold growth and structural damage. Our team will verify drying before completing the job.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ll clean and sanitize the affected area using antimicrobial treatments. Our technicians will remove any remaining debris, silt, or contaminants. We’ll sanitize the area to prevent health risks and odors. Our team will leave your home clean and safe.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Report
We’ll conduct a final inspection to ensure the job is complete. Our technicians will provide a detailed report, including before-and-after photos, to document the restoration process. We’ll provide a comprehensive report for insurance purposes. Our team will ensure your satisfaction.

Floor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Pro
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water over 2 inches deep | No | Yes | Prevents mold growth and structural damage |
| Water damage to structural elements | No | Yes | Ensures safety and prevents further damage |
| Water damage to electrical or HVAC systems | No | Yes | Prevents electrical shock or fire hazards |
| Water damage to carpets or upholstery | Maybe | Yes | Ensures thorough drying and moisture removal |
| Water damage to wal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Prevents further damage and ensures structural integrity |
| Water damage to floors or subfloors | No | Yes | Ensures thorough drying and moisture removal |
